Job Summary:
Join our logistics team as a Shipping Clerk in St. Louis, Missouri. This crucial role involves managing the accurate and timely shipment of outgoing orders. You will be responsible for preparing shipping documents, verifying order details, coordinating with carriers, and ensuring that all packages are properly labeled and prepared for transit. A keen eye for detail and strong organizational skills are essential for success. You will play a key part in our distribution process, ensuring customer satisfaction through reliable shipping. We prioritize a safe working environment, and adherence to all safety protocols, including the use of appropriate PPE, is expected. This position may involve some lifting and moving of packages.
Responsibilities:
  • Prepare shipping labels and necessary documentation for outgoing shipments.
  • Verify order accuracy against shipping manifests.
  • Schedule and coordinate with shipping carriers (e.g., FedEx, UPS, LTL).
  • Inspect outgoing packages for damage and proper sealing.
  • Maintain accurate shipping records and update tracking information.
  • Communicate with other departments to resolve shipping discrepancies.
  • Ensure compliance with all shipping regulations and company policies.
  • Assist with loading and unloading trucks as needed.
  • Adhere to all safety guidelines, including proper use of PPE.
  • Support overall logistics operations with efficient shipping processes.

Qualifications:
  • Previous experience as a shipping clerk or in a related logistics role.
  • Proficiency in using shipping software and carrier portals.
  • Strong organizational and time-management skills.
  • Excellent att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Ability to perform moderate lifting (up to 30 lbs).
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Familiarity with warehouse safety practices and PPE usage.
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
